EnVyUs are through to the televised ELEAGUE Group F final after taking down compLexity 2-0 (16-9 on Dust2 and 16-8 on Cache).
The first semifinal of ELEAGUE's Group F was between the first and fourth seeds of the group, Envy and Complexity respectively. With Dust2 kicking off the series as EnVyUs' map pick, it was the team's brazen fragger Dan "apEX" Madesclaire who picked up three quick USP kills to give the French team the first pistolround.
compLexity bided their time until the first gunround and it was the team's longtime veteran Joshua "sancz" Ballenger who brought the Anglo-North American team a round win with two crucial kills, the latter being a one-versus-one victory against apEX.
coL moved ahead to a 5-3 lead before the ninth round saw a double AWP opener from Kenny "kennyS" Schrub secure nV a fourth round on the board. With a continuing strong economy however, compLexity were able to win the tenth round and climb to a 6-4 score.
Happy's dangerous mix of lurking and clutching helped secure Dust2 for nV
The eleventh round saw a triple kill M4A1 hold from apEX shut down the compLexity offensive but Shawn "witmer" Taylor & co. were soon back in the lead, helped by the likes of sancz pulling off three entry kills in a row on the 13th round. The half finished with a 9-6 lead for compLexity.
Vincent "Happy" Schopenhauer was the sole reason for EnVyUs winning the second pistolround as the 24-year-old won a one-versus-three while retaking the A site which included two precise and deadly USP shots from short over the A box to finish off two coL players.
From here on out, EnVyUs surged ahead on their T-side and simply overpowered compLexity, with a notable triple kill from Happy on the 20th round and it was the team's new addition of 2016, Timothée "DEVIL" Démolon, who closed out the map 16-9 with a double kill.
sancz's coL ultimately leave ELEAGUE in 19-24th place
compLexity's map pick of Cache was up next and apEX picked up two quick USP kills and DEVIL snatched three P2K kills to cleanly defend the A site from a compLexity take. The French team quickly advanced to a 6-0 lead off the back of a confident defense.
Smart attacking gave Rory "dephh" Jackson and his team the seventh round but the next round saw kennyS win a one-versus-two (including an afterplant one on one situation) to put nV up to a 7-1 lead. For some reason, compLexity began to quickly pick up T-side rounds after this point and the half only finished 8-7 in favour of nV.
The second pistolround saw Nathan "NBK-" Schmitt picking up a quad kill for his team and EnVyUs once again displayed a completely dominant T-side in the series, only allowing compLexity to pick up a single CT round across both maps (which involved a triple kill from witmer). EnVyUs took Cache 16-8 and marched into the Group F final.
